Summary of Key Points

The Genesis of Cryptocurrency

  • Bitcoin: The first and most well-known cryptocurrency, created by the pseudonymous Satoshi Nakamoto in 2009
  • Blockchain technology: The underlying foundation of cryptocurrencies, providing a secure and transparent ledger of transactions
  • Decentralization: A key principle of cryptocurrencies, removing the need for central authorities like banks or governments

Understanding Blockchain Technology

  • Distributed ledger: A record of all transactions shared across a network of computers
  • Consensus mechanisms: Methods like Proof of Work (PoW) and Proof of Stake (PoS) used to validate transactions
  • Smart contracts: Self-executing contracts with the terms directly written into code

Types of Cryptocurrencies

  • Altcoins: Alternative cryptocurrencies to Bitcoin, such as Ethereum, Litecoin, and Ripple
  • Tokens: Digital assets built on existing blockchain platforms, often used for specific applications or services
  • Stablecoins: Cryptocurrencies designed to maintain a stable value, often pegged to fiat currencies

Cryptocurrency Wallets and Storage

  • Hot wallets: Online wallets connected to the internet, offering convenience but with higher security risks
  • Cold wallets: Offline storage methods, such as hardware wallets or paper wallets, providing enhanced security
  • Private keys and public addresses: Essential elements for securely managing and transacting with cryptocurrencies

Buying, Selling, and Trading Cryptocurrencies

  • Cryptocurrency exchanges: Platforms for buying, selling, and trading digital assets
  • Fiat-to-crypto gateways: Methods for converting traditional currencies into cryptocurrencies
  • Trading pairs: Understanding how cryptocurrencies are traded against each other or fiat currencies

Mining and Cryptocurrency Creation

  • Proof of Work (PoW): The original consensus mechanism used by Bitcoin, requiring computational power to solve complex mathematical problems
  • Mining hardware: Specialized equipment used for mining cryptocurrencies, such as ASICs for Bitcoin
  • Mining pools: Groups of miners combining their computational resources to increase chances of earning rewards

The Future of Cryptocurrencies

  • Scalability solutions: Technologies like the Lightning Network aimed at improving transaction speed and reducing costs
  • Central Bank Digital Currencies (CBDCs): Government-backed digital currencies in development by various nations
  • Decentralized Finance (DeFi): The growing ecosystem of financial applications built on blockchain technology

Key Takeaways

  • Cryptocurrencies represent a paradigm shift in how we think about and use money, offering increased financial autonomy and global accessibility.
  • Blockchain technology, the backbone of cryptocurrencies, has potential applications far beyond digital currencies, including supply chain management, voting systems, and identity verification.
  • While Bitcoin remains the most well-known cryptocurrency, thousands of alternative coins and tokens exist, each with unique features and use cases.
  • Proper security measures, including the use of hardware wallets and careful management of private keys, are crucial for safely storing and transacting with cryptocurrencies.
  • The cryptocurrency market is highly volatile, and potential investors should thoroughly research and understand the risks before committing funds.
  • Regulatory frameworks for cryptocurrencies are still evolving, and users must stay informed about legal and tax implications in their jurisdictions.
  • Decentralized Finance (DeFi) is emerging as a significant trend, potentially revolutionizing traditional financial services through blockchain-based applications.
  • As the cryptocurrency ecosystem matures, scalability and environmental concerns are being addressed through new consensus mechanisms and layer-2 solutions.
  • Education and understanding are key to navigating the complex world of cryptocurrencies safely and effectively.
  • Despite challenges, cryptocurrencies and blockchain technology have the potential to create more inclusive and efficient financial systems globally.

Controversies and Debates

While the book itself hasn’t sparked major controversies, it touches on several contentious issues within the cryptocurrency space:

  1. Environmental impact: The book discusses the energy consumption of Bitcoin mining, a topic of ongoing debate and concern.

  2. Regulatory challenges: Flatcher addresses the complex and evolving regulatory landscape, highlighting the tensions between cryptocurrency advocates and traditional financial institutions.

  3. Cryptocurrency as a store of value: The author presents arguments both for and against cryptocurrencies as a long-term store of value, a topic of heated debate among economists and investors.

  4. Centralization vs. decentralization: The book explores the ongoing struggle between truly decentralized cryptocurrencies and more centralized projects, reflecting a major ideological divide in the community.
